// THUMB_QUEUE_MAX_DEPTH: hard cap on the Pictonette thumbnail
// generation queue. Plugins enqueueing renders past this depth get
// a 429 from the Snapforge broker — do not retry in a tight loop;
// back off at least 500ms. Raising this constant requires sign-off
// from the media-pipeline team, since downstream workers size their
// memory pools from it. Changes here must cite the build that last
// tuned the value, recorded below.

build token for tajeg-bajep: htk14_409ba9df6b8acb

## Artifact Signing — SDK Parity Notes (Weekly Sync)

Kestrel SDK for Android reached parity with the Swift client this sprint: offline queueing, batched telemetry, and retry semantics now match. Both SDKs ship as signed artifacts from the same pipeline. Remaining gap: background sync throttling, targeted next sprint. Verify both release bundles before tagging. Both artifacts validate against the shared signing key below.

signing key of kawig-fafog = bky19_6Fypv1qws7J8qJtaYjX

Handover: Password Reset Revamp (Brindlecore)

Tomas, handing this off before my leave. The new reset flow replaces the legacy token emails with short-lived codes and rate limiting per account. Code is merged to the release branch; feature flag `reset_v2` is off in production and on in staging. Remaining work: confirm the lockout copy with the content team and run the load test against the staging mailer. Rollout checklist, flag flip order, and rollback steps are all captured on the release planning page.

runbook for tagug-hafog: https://jira.lumiclabs.internal/projects/pages/pages/9773c0d8

Hi Berit, quick one before I head off. The sealed exam papers for the Valdenmoor Institute spring sitting arrived this morning and are locked in cabinet three, second shelf. Seals are intact — I checked each envelope against the manifest and everything matched. The courier from Larkspindle Logistics is booked for tomorrow at 10:00 sharp, and the invigilation office wants them untouched until then. Please log the cabinet check at opening. The courier must be given the following confidential instruction verbatim at hand-over:

drop instructions, hahip-badug: the quenox ralath courier leaves the kaseth fraiel rusiel tameth belys istdor ralion giliel ledger at gate 7830 under passcode 165413